How do I set up Alexa on my Bose?
Make sure you have downloaded the My Bose companion app on your smartphone. The Bose products that you have added to your Bose Account should now be displayed. Choose the product which you would want to add Amazon Alexa too. Now tap Settings -> Voice Assistant. Follow the on-screen instructions to configure your Amazon account on the device.
Why does my Alexa keep blinking yellow and red?
If it’s been doing this for a while, check your Alexa app to see if you need to re-enter your password. If the yellow light is blinking, that means an Alexa message is waiting for you. To read and respond to it, say, ” Alexa, read my messages.” Alexa glowing red? A solid red light means you’ve muted your device’s microphone.

How can I use Alexa to control Bose speakers?
You can also control specific speakers by using their names. For example, “Alexa, ask Bose to play Preset 1 in the bedroom”, “Alexa, ask Bose to skip the song in the kitchen”, “Alexa, ask Bose to turn up the volume in the dining room”, “Alexa, ask Bose what’s playing in the living room”, or “Alexa, ask Bose to turn off the patio”.

Why does my Alexa keep flashing a blue light?
Blue light. A solid blue ring with a spinning, lighter blue (cyan) ring over the top means your device is starting up (if you didn’t initiate this, the device may have had to restart on its own). If this ring has been spinning for a long time, check if something is wrong in your Alexa app.
Why are the speakers on my Amazon Echo not working?
The Echo may be muted without your knowledge. Try turning up the volume by rotating the volume ring at the top clockwise.
